Recent progress on global and local polarization of hyperons in heavy-ion collisions
Abstract
Since the observation of $\Lambda$ global polarization at RHIC, indicating the most vortical fluid ever observed so far, many experimental and theoretical progresses have been made in understanding of vorticity and polarization phenomena in heavy-ion collisions. But there still exist open questions which are currently being studied. In these proceedings, recent experimental results on global and local polarization of hyperons in heavy-ion collisions are reviewed.
